Abstract

A device (10) adding keyboard input to a handheld computer (12) lacking such input (such as pen computers and personal digital assistants) includes a keyboard (11) and a planar motion pivot mechanism (30). Planar motion pivot mechanism (30) includes a body (31) formed as a boot that encloses an end of the handheld computer (12), and a pivot pin (32). The user simply rotates keyboard (11) from a nonoperational position substantially covering the handheld computer display (14), to an operational position at substantially a right angle to the display (14).
